In a recent report, Deloitte has projected that by the year 2025, approximately 70% of countries worldwide will have implemented some form of Universal Basic Income (UBI) policy. This forecast highlights a significant shift in global economic strategies as nations grapple with technological advancements, changing labor markets, and socio-economic inequalities.

Universal Basic Income, a policy wherein citizens receive regular, unconditional payments from the government, has been gaining traction as a potential solution to address various socio-economic challenges. This report by Deloitte underscores the increasing recognition of UBI as a pragmatic approach to economic redistribution and social welfare.

Several factors have contributed to the rise in UBI adoption, with key drivers including:

Technological Disruption: The rapid advancement of automation and artificial intelligence has transformed industries, leading to job displacement and the need for new economic models to support displaced workers. Income Inequality: Growing disparities in income and wealth distribution have catalyzed discussions on equitable economic policies, with UBI emerging as a potential equalizer. Experiments and Evidence: Various UBI pilot programs across the globe have provided valuable insights into the policy's impact on economic stability, poverty alleviation, and individual well-being.

Deloitte's report draws on data from numerous UBI trials conducted in countries such as Finland, Canada, and Kenya. These pilots have demonstrated varying degrees of success, with positive outcomes including increased economic security, improved mental health, and enhanced entrepreneurial activity among participants.

Despite the promising outlook, the implementation of UBI policies is not without challenges. Critics often point to the potential for inflationary pressures, funding constraints, and the risk of discouraging workforce participation. However, Deloitte's analysis suggests that these concerns can be mitigated through carefully designed policy frameworks and funding mechanisms.

The report also highlights the importance of technological infrastructure in facilitating UBI programs. Digital platforms and blockchain technology can streamline payment distributions, ensuring transparency and efficiency. Additionally, Deloitte emphasizes the need for robust data analytics to continuously assess the impact of UBI policies and make data-driven policy adjustments.

As nations explore the viability of UBI, diverse approaches are emerging. Some countries are considering partial UBI models that provide targeted support to vulnerable populations, while others are exploring full-fledged universal systems. These variations reflect the complexities and unique socio-economic contexts of each region.

Global organizations and economic forums, including the World Economic Forum and the International Monetary Fund, have also acknowledged the potential role of UBI in future economic landscapes. Their involvement signifies a growing consensus on the need for innovative solutions to address the challenges posed by the Fourth Industrial Revolution.

In conclusion, Deloitte's forecast of a 70% adoption rate for UBI policies by 2025 signals a transformative period in global economic policy. As nations continue to navigate the complexities of modern economies, UBI presents an opportunity to reimagine social welfare systems and foster inclusive growth. However, its success will depend on strategic implementation, ongoing assessment, and international collaboration to ensure it meets the diverse needs of global populations.
